UPDATE: Hudong-Zhonghua nets LNG tanker order

Hudong-Zhonghua Shipbuilding confirmed that it had signed a contract with BG to build four 174,000 cbm LNG tankers.

With GTT No.96 E-2 membrane-type cargo tanks, these vessels are 290m in length, 46.95m in breath and 26.25m in depth,” the Chinese shipbuilder said in a statement.

The LNG vessels will be owned by a consortium consisting of BG, CNOOC Energy Technology and Services, China LNG Shipping, Teekay LNG Partners and BW’s LNG investment arm, according to local media reports.

Local media in China have also reported that the Export-Import Bank of China will lend $400m for the construction of the LNG tankers.

The tankers are expected to transport LNG from BG’s QCLNG project in Australia
